The Economic Problems in the US

Why is the United States in such a bad Economic State? Well the answer is quite simple. We the people have been far to busy enjoying a lifestyle that we simply cannot afford. Every where you look you have seen people enjoying themselves while sinking further into a debt that they simply cannot pay back. We have bought everything that our hearts desire big houses, luxury cars, the latest and greatest in technology, taken the family on wonderful once in a lifetime trips, we eat out so much that we start to wonder why we have kitchens in our houses and we have done all this on credit. I have often wondered how so many people can afford the lifestyles that they live. Well the answer is they can't. You see there was once a time when banks would only lend money to people who could afford to pay it back and people hated banks for that. Well things changed and everyone, who could fill out a credit application and show some kind of income, was given the opportunity to indulge themselves in whatever they wanted and they did. With their new found wealth (credit) they enjoyed the fruits of little to no labor. Now it's time to pay the piper and guess what they can't. The sob stories are endless, because people don't want to take responsibility for their actions. We couldn't wait to have the things we wanted and now somehow it's not our fault. When will people learn that everything has a price and one day you will be asked to pay that price. We have been so focused on closing the gap between those who have and those want what others have, that we have spent ourselves into this financial mess we are now in.
